Posted March 17Mar 17 6’ 4’’ // 305 lbs Darius Alexander is an intriguing interior defensive line prospect with impressive physical traits and significant upside. At 6'4", 310 pounds, he possesses a rare combination of size, explosiveness, and athleticism for the position. After a solid college career at Toledo, where he earned Second-Team All-MAC honors in 2024 and made Bruce Feldman’s "Freaks List," Alexander has shown the ability to generate immediate penetration with his explosive first step and raw power. His 4.80 forty time at 310 pounds and strength numbers, including a 400-pound bench press, are particularly impressive for a defensive tackle. While still raw technically, Alexander has flashed the ability to disrupt plays with his versatility, playing multiple positions along the defensive front. His pass rush is a work in progress, relying more on athleticism than refined technique, but he displays solid natural leverage and power when fully engaged. He’ll need to refine his hand placement and conditioning, as his motor can run hot and cold. However, with further development, he has the tools to develop into a strong rotational rusher early in his career and potentially a full-time starter down the line. Pro comparison; Jarran Reed Draft projection; Round 2
